我将如何链接某人的玩家标签?基本上,我想确保用户确实拥有该帐户。MLGGamebattles做同样的事情,你点击一个链接,然后你被重定向到微软的XboxLive网站。一旦我登录,我将被重定向回MLG游戏战斗,然后我的帐户被链接。之后,我会将玩家标签保存到数据库中以供以后引用。我该怎么做? 最佳答案 引用James评论:*OAuth2.0LiveConnect实现OAuth2.0协议(protocol)来验证用户身份。本主题描述了LiveConnect使用的授权流程和支持的扩展参数。在本主题中,我们假设您熟悉OAuth2.0和OAut
我使用apache公共(public)数学库的kalmanfilter实现来提高我的室内定位框架的准确性。我想我为2D定位正确设置了矩阵,而状态由位置(x,y)和速度(vx,vy)组成。我在“estimatePosition()”方法中使用新的传入位置设置状态“x”。过滤器似乎工作:这是我的小JUnit测试的输出,它在一个循环中调用方法estimatePosition()和模拟位置[20,20]:第一次递归:位置:{20;20}估计:{0,0054987503;0,0054987503...第100次递归:位置:{20;20}估计:{20,054973733;20,054973733}
我正在为Android(和后来的iPhone)开始一个2D游戏。我想在屏幕上制作动画动物(想想卡通狗)。这样做的最佳方法是什么?我是否应该使用Android内置的补间api,并将它们混合以获得良好的动画序列(缩放、平移、旋转)。有什么工具可以帮助我做到这一点吗?是否可以在Flash中制作动画并“导入”动画序列(也许通过AS3生成?)否则我应该用空白Canvas“手动”完成此操作并编写所有绘制逻辑吗?我只是想以最快的方式为我的角色制作动画(如果我需要为1个复杂的动画编写20小时的代码,我不确定我会走多远)。谢谢:) 最佳答案 我强烈建
我在“库”选项卡中添加了gdx.jar和gdx-backend-android.jar。我得到java.lang.UnsatisfiedLinkError:newWorldforgravity=newVector2(0,10f);world=newWorld(gravity,false);googlesourcecodetracker中的所有问题都帮不了我。 最佳答案 您只使用我假设的box2d包装器。在这种情况下,您必须通过System.load("gdx")自己加载本地程序。 关于a
有没有人有在Android上使用glTexSubImage2D()的工作代码,最好是通过NDK,但即使只是在Java中?在我的代码中,glTexImage2D()工作正常,但glTexSubImage2D()在代码中同一点的同一纹理上却不行。相同的代码在我的桌面系统上运行正常。在Android上使用glTexSubImage2D()是否有任何隐藏的问题? 最佳答案 根据我们的经验,glTexSubImage2D()无法正常工作的问题只出现在HTCAndroid手机中-至少在我们尝试过的型号中:DesireHD、DesireZ和X31
我正在使用Cocos2d-x为iOS和Android制作游戏。游戏有一些可下载的内容。内容不会太大。最多可能是50Kb。如何在适用于iOS和Android的Cocos2d-x应用程序中异步下载此数据?如果该项目仅适用于iOS,我将只使用Objective-c异步url请求。如果项目只是Android,我会使用Java等价物。由于我项目的大部分代码是C++,我不确定如何继续。 最佳答案 /extensions中有CCHttpRequest。查看它在TestCpp示例中的用法(并注意CCHttpRequest对象不能自动释放,并且不应在
我已经尝试按照谷歌的指南进行操作,但它说要创建一个新的空模块,而在最新版本中没有选项...我该怎么做?谢谢。 最佳答案 这是整个教程,介绍如何使用AndroidStudio和Gradle使用AndEngine和PhysicsBox2D扩展。只要gradle不支持native库,我就会使用这里描述的hackAndroidStudioGradlewithnativelibserror我的项目结构是:-项目根-build.gradle-设置.gradle-主要项目--源代码--资源--艾德尔-模块--和引擎---来源---资源---库--
我正在使用Java中的libgdx、box2d开发一个项目。这是我的程序所做的:_当2个灯具发生碰撞时,将其中一个灯具的Body设置为非“Activity”myBody.setActive(false);问题:我注意到当我放置此行时,我在logcat中的0x00000004(code=1)处收到了一个致命信号11(SIGSEGV),这可能是因为非Activity主体仍在ContactListener中。我的主程序中只有1个ContactListener类。如何向ContactListener中删除/添加Body?我不知道这是否是解决方案,但我想,你能帮我吗?我不知道如何解决这个问题。
我正在尝试使用Bitmap类从Java加载纹理以与NDKOpenGL一起使用。它可以工作,但我在像素格式方面遇到了问题。首先,在Java中,我像这样从assets文件夹加载位图:Bitmapbitmap=BitmapFactory.decodeStream(amgr.open(path));returnbitmap.copy(Bitmap.Config.ARGB_8888,false);位图配置没有RGBAchannel顺序选项。[JNI事情发生在这里]使用GLES1,然后我像这样缓冲纹理:glTexImage2D(GL_TEXTURE_2D,0,GL_RGBA,w,h,0,GL_RG
我正在使用Firebase将一款旧游戏从AdMob移植到最新的AdMob。我使用的是已弃用的AdMob版本。我想要尽可能小的集成,我不想要Firebase分析。我有一个有效的集成(使用AndroidStudio项目),但是当我将我的apk上传到GooglePlay时,我意识到自动添加了新的权限:android.permission.WAKE_LOCKcom.frozax.hashiextreme.permission.C2D_MESSAGEcom.google.android.c2dm.permission.RECEIVE这是什么C2D东西?我不想要也不需要它。com.frozax.h